Computer Vision & Machine Learning, Junior

Allen Control Systems

Austin, TX • On-site

Full-time

Posted 8 days ago


Job description

Job Summary:
Allen Control Systems (ACS) is a cutting-edge defense startup focused on developing autonomous systems for drone detection and neutralization. They are seeking a Junior Computer Vision & Machine Learning engineer to develop and optimize algorithms for real-time drone detection and classification, collaborating with electrical engineers to integrate these systems into their hardware architecture.
Responsibilities:
• Development and optimization of computer vision algorithms for our autonomous gun turret, focusing on real-time drone detection, tracking, and classification.
• Design and implement machine learning models that can operate in resource-constrained environments while maintaining high accuracy and reliability.
• Collaborate closely with electrical engineers to integrate computer vision systems into the turret's hardware architecture.
• Conduct extensive testing and validation of computer vision algorithms in various scenarios to ensure robustness and performance under different environmental conditions.
• Contribute to the hardening of the prototype turret into a military-grade system, and assist in developing variants for different weapon systems and engagement ranges.
Qualifications:
Required:
• Deep passion for machine learning, computer vision, and robotics, and have been exploring these areas since early in your career.
• At least a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Electrical Engineering, or a related field, with a strong focus on machine learning and computer vision.
• 0-3+ years of experience working on machine-learning-based computer vision, ideally in the context of robotics.
• A proven track record of developing and deploying computer vision systems, ideally in real-time or safety-critical applications.
• Proficient in Python, C++, and have experience with machine learning frameworks such as TensorFlow, PyTorch, or similar.
• Experience with embedded systems and integrating computer vision algorithms into hardware.
• Familiar with various sensors (e.g., cameras, LIDAR, RADAR) and their integration into autonomous systems.
• You enjoy collaborating with other engineers to solve complex technical challenges.
Company:
Allen Control Systems develops autonomous defense technologies designed to detect, track, and counter unmanned aerial threats. Founded in 2022, the company is headquartered in Austin, USA, with a team of 201-500 employees. The company is currently Growth Stage.
